在当今互联网时代,网页设计已经成为一种热门技能。无论你是想为自己的个人博客搭建一个漂亮的网站,还是为企业创建一个专业的页面,掌握基本的HTML代码是非常重要的。本文将详细介绍网页设计模板的HTML代码应该如何编写,为你提供一个清晰的指导。
什么是HTML?
HTML(超文本标记语言)是构建网页的基础语言。它使用标记来描述网页的结构和内容。了解HTML的基本语法和结构是网页设计的第一步。
基本结构
一个标准的HTML文档有以下基本结构:
<!DOCTYPE html>
<html lang="zh">
<head>
<meta charset="UTF-8">
<meta name="viewport" content="width=device-width, initial-scale=1.0">
<title>我的网页</title>
<link rel="stylesheet" href="styles.css">
</head>
<body>
<header>
<h1>欢迎来到我的网站</h1>
</header>
<main>
<section>
<h2>关于我</h2>
<p>这里是我的个人介绍。</p>
</section>
<section>
<h2>我的作品</h2>
<p>以下是我设计的一些作品。</p>
</section>
</main>
<footer>
<p>© 2023 版权信息</p>
</footer>
</body>
</html>
分解HTML模板
1. 文档类型声明
在每个HTML文档的开头,使用 <!DOCTYPE html>
声明文档类型,这是告诉浏览器我们使用的是HTML5版本。
2. <html>
标签
<html>
标签是整个HTML文档的根元素,包含所有其他元素。可以通过 lang
属性指定网页的语言,这有助于搜索引擎优化及无障碍访问。
3. <head>
部分
在 <head>
部分,可以包含网页的元数据,例如字符集、视口设置和链接到外部CSS文件。<title>
标签用于指定网页的标题,这一标题将在浏览器标签中显示。
4. <body>
部分
<body>
标签包含了网页的所有可见内容,例如文本、图像、按钮等。在这里,我们通常使用 header
、main
和 footer
来结构化页面内容。
5. 头部(Header)
头部通常包含网站的名称和导航链接,可以使用 <header>
标签进行包装,如下例所示:
<header>
<h1>欢迎来到我的网站</h1>
<nav>
<ul>
<li><a href="#about">关于我</a></li>
<li><a href="#portfolio">我的作品</a></li>
</ul>
</nav>
</header>
6. 主体(Main)
主体部分包含网页的主要内容,通常使用 <main>
标签,并进一步分为不同的 <section>
。
<main>
<section id="about">
<h2>关于我</h2>
<p>我是一名网页设计师,热爱编程和设计。</p>
</section>
<section id="portfolio">
<h2>我的作品</h2>
<p>以下是我的一些作品。</p>
</section>
</main>
7. 页脚(Footer)
使用 <footer>
标签包含版权信息和其他相关链接,如社交媒体链接等。
<footer>
<p>© 2023 我的名字. 保留所有权利。</p>
</footer>
添加样式
为了让网页看起来更美观,通常会用到CSS(层叠样式表)。可以通过 <link>
标签将外部CSS文件引入,或者在 <style>
标签内部编写内联样式。
body {
font-family: Arial, sans-serif;
background-color: #f4f4f4;
}
header {
background: #35424a;
color: #ffffff;
padding: 20px 0;
text-align: center;
}
footer {
background: #35424a;
color: #ffffff;
text-align: center;
padding: 10px 0;
position: relative;
bottom: 0;
width: 100%;
}
使用响应式设计
在如今的网页设计中,响应式设计至关重要。可以通过CSS的媒体查询来实现不同屏幕尺寸下的样式调整。这保证了无论是在桌面电脑、平板还是手机上,网页都能保持良好的显示效果。
@media (max-width: 600px) {
body {
font-size: 14px;
}
header h1 {
font-size: 24px;
}
}
总结
在这篇文章中,我们介绍了如何编写一个基本的网页设计模板的HTML代码。从基础结构到如何添加样式,通过对各个部分的逐步分解,你应该对网页设计有了更深入的理解。无论你是初学者还是有一定基础的设计师,了解这些内容都能够帮助你在网页设计的道路上走得更远。掌握HTML代码的艺术,最终能帮助你打造出独特且功能丰富的网站。